During the examination the psychiatrist will ask you about your current symptoms and how they have changed over time. They will also ask about your medical background, including any medications you're taking. In addition to this, they will also inquire if you've ever experienced any trauma or abuse. These factors will influence your diagnosis and treatment plan.

Psychiatrists are specialists in the treatment of mental disorders. They can diagnose and evaluate conditions such as b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, depression and anxiety. Psychiatrists are also able to prescribe medication to treat your symptoms. You can look online for a psychiatric expert near you or ask your GP to recommend one. Some psychiatrists work with the NHS which allows patients to access treatment through their NHS GP. Some are independent providers that accept private insurance. Before booking an appointment, you should check to see whether your insurance covers your psychiatric doctor.

If you have a mental illness you might feel that the NHS doctors in your area are not qualified enough to provide you with the diagnosis or treatment you need. You can request a referral to another service that is specialized in a different region of the country if believe that the NHS doctors in your area are not qualified. These services are known as 'Tier 4' and they typically focus on a specific mental health issue. Your GP can assist you in applying for funding to see a specialist in this way.
You can also request an additional opinion from a psychiatrist from another NHS trust. You'll have wait until a suitable appointment is available. Your local integrated care board has to provide the second opinion. You may ask your GP to help you apply to the ICB to make this appointment.
If your GP or psychiatrist's office refuses to offer an additional opinion, you can call your local patient advice and liaison service (PALS). They will be able to give you advice on what you should do. They will also be able inform you if there is a policy regarding this issue in your local authority.
